<Definition - Campaign Types>
| Type | Goal | Length | Frequency |
|---|
| Welcome | Onboard, build trust | 5-7 emails | Days 0-14 |
| Newsletter | Stay top of mind | Ongoing | Weekly/bi-weekly |
| Promotional | Drive immediate sales | 3-5 emails | Campaign-based |
| Re-engagement | Win back inactive | 3-4 emails | One-time |
| Nurture/Drip | Educate toward purchase | 6-12 emails | Over 30-90 days |
| Event | Drive registrations | 4-6 emails | Around event dates |
| </Definition - Campaign Types> | | | |

1. Always write 3 subject line variants for every email. A/B testing is free lift.
2. Always include a P.S. section in every email. It is often the most-read section.
3. Never include more than one CTA per email. A second choice creates decision paralysis and cuts clicks.
4. Never write paragraphs longer than 3 sentences. Long blocks fail on mobile.
5. Never send promotional emails without value. Respect earns retention.
6. Use preview text strategically: complement the subject, do not repeat it.
7. Write every email as if speaking to ONE person, not "Dear subscribers".
8. Make every email provide value even if the reader never clicks the CTA.
